ueditor 禁止粘贴图片
时间: 2023-11-02 17:07:53 浏览: 144
ueditor是一款富文本编辑器,它提供了很多功能,包括禁止粘贴图片。具体实现方法可以通过修改UM.plugins['paste']中的代码来实现。在该插件中,可以通过判断粘贴板中是否有图片来禁止粘贴图片。如果有图片,则可以通过提示用户上传图片的方式来实现。同时,也可以通过修改UM.plugins['autoupload']中的代码来实现禁止粘贴图片。在该插件中,可以通过注释掉autoUploadHandler方法中的代码来实现禁止粘贴图片。
相关问题
ueditor禁止编辑
如果您使用的是UEditor作为富文本编辑器,禁用编辑功能可以通过以下步骤实现:
1. 找到UEditor的配置文件config.js,在其中添加以下代码:
```javascript
// 禁用编辑功能
UE.Editor.prototype._bkGetActionUrl = UE.Editor.prototype.getActionUrl;
UE.Editor.prototype.getActionUrl = function(action) {
if (action == 'uploadimage' || action == 'uploadscrawl' || action == 'uploadimage') {
return '';
} else {
return this._bkGetActionUrl.call(this, action);
}
};
```
2. 保存配置文件并重新加载编辑器页面,此时编辑功能即被禁用。
需要注意的是,此方法并不是真正的禁用编辑功能,而是禁用了上传图片等操作,因此如果用户已经上传了图片等资源,仍然可以编辑已上传的内容。如果需要真正意义上的禁用编辑功能,需要通过其他方法实现。
ueditor 粘贴word图片,不用flush
对于UEditor粘贴Word图片,因为Word图片与Web图片格式不同,需要进行格式转换才能正常显示。如果您想要不使用flush的方法来处理这个问题,可以尝试使用UEditor提供的图片转存接口,将Word图片先转存到服务器上,然后再将转存后的图片地址插入到编辑器中。这样可以避免使用flush,也可以正常显示Word图片。具体的实现方法可以参考UEditor官方文档中的图片转存接口相关内容。
阅读全文